How they compare
Afghanistan currently reports 13.89 against 13.12 in Namibia, a difference of 0.77.
That makes Afghanistan's figure about 1.1 times Namibia's.
Across all 6 years both countries report, Afghanistan has been ahead every year.
Afghanistan ranks 177th and Namibia ranks 178th of 188 countries.

About this data
The score for the cost for documentary compliance to export benchmarks economies with respect to the regulatory best practice on the indicator. The score ranges from 0 to 100, where 0 represents the worst regulatory performance and 100 the best regulatory performance, and is computed based on the methodology in the DB16-20 studies.
